QMK er et begrep som kastes rundt i mekaniske tastatursirkler. Det nevnes ofte tilfeldig, og alle forventer at alle andre skal vite hva det er. QMK kan bli ganske komplisert, men det trenger ikke være det med mindre du vil gå dypt inn i det.
Men ikke bekymre deg. I dag skal vi finne ut nøyaktig hva QMK er, hva det gjør og dets bruk i den virkelige verden.
Hva er QMK for tastaturer?
Enkelt sagt er QMK firmware – et sett med instruksjoner innebygd i tastaturets minne. Fastvaren er hvordan datamaskinen din vet hvilke knapper som gjør hva, avhengig av hva den ble programmert til å gjøre.
Ved å endre fastvareinstruksjonene kan du bruke QMK til å tilpasse tastaturopplevelsen. Dette lar deg tilpasse hva hver tast gjør til en fin grad av kontroll, vanligvis ikke tilgjengelig på de fleste andre tastaturer.
QMK står for Quantum Mechanical Keyboard, og det er basert på TMK, også fastvare for tastaturer. TMK er imidlertid mye mer komplisert, og det er grunnen til at QMK har blitt mer populært. Geekhack-bruker Hasi opprettet TMK, men han er også en del av teamet som jobber med QMK.
Alle tastaturer har fastvare, men det som gjør QMK annerledes, er at det er tungt tilpassbart av alle på grunn av sin åpen kildekode. Firmware på de fleste merker krever at du laster ned proprietær programvare for å tilpasse tastaturet.
Proprietær programvare er vanligvis ikke like tilpassbar og kan ofte bli bloatware som bremser datamaskinen. Hvis du vil fjerne unødvendige programmer og øke ytelsen, bør du lære det hvordan fjerne bloatware fra PC-en.
Hvordan programmerer du QMK ved hjelp av VIA?
Programmering av QMK er ganske komplisert uten programmeringskunnskap, og det er derfor VIA eksisterer. VIA er et brukergrensesnitt for QMK, som lar alle gjøre QMK-programmering uten å vite hvordan de skal kode. Den utfører i utgangspunktet QMK-programmeringen når du trykker på en tast og tildeler den funksjonen du trenger.
Det beste av alt er at du ikke engang trenger å laste ned VIA. Du kan bare åpne den i nettleseren og tilpasse tastaturet uten noen programmer som vil senke datamaskinen.
Hvilke tastaturer er QMK-kompatible?
De fleste tastaturer fungerer ikke med QMK, men det begynner å bli ganske populært i den tilpassede mekaniske tastaturscenen. Hvis du kjøper et tastatur og lurer på om det har QMK-funksjonalitet, kan du sjekke produktbeskrivelsen, siden det sannsynligvis vil være en uthevet funksjon. Se etter alt som sier "QMK/VIA-støtte" eller lignende på esken for å sikre at du får det du kjøper.
Du kan også sjekke QMK Github-depot og søk etter merkevaren til tastaturet ditt. Inne i den mappen finner du også tastaturmodellene med QMK-funksjonalitet. Du kan også spørre QMK Discord server eller r/OLKB Reddit-fellesskapet, og de hjelper deg gjerne hvis du er interessert i å komme inn på QMK-tastaturer.
Du kan også sjekke ut vår anmeldelse av Keychron Q5. Det er et tykt, tilpassbart mekanisk tastatur med en utmerket konstruksjon og bruker QMK-tilpasningsprogramvare.
Kan jeg bruke QMK på tastaturet mitt?
Hvis tastaturet ditt ikke har QMK-støtte, kan du mest sannsynlig ikke det. QMK må programmeres inn i minnet i tastaturets QMK-kompatible mikrokontroller for at du skal kunne programmere tastaturet med VIA eller QMK.
Du kan imidlertid bruke Hasus USB-til-USB-omformer og legg QMK-firmware i den for å gjøre et hvilket som helst tastatur QMK-kompatibelt. Vær imidlertid advart, siden denne prosessen er ganske komplisert.
Likevel, hvis du ikke vil kjøpe et dyrt QMK-tastatur, men vil ha funksjonaliteten til QMK, er dette et ganske budsjettvennlig alternativ, så lenge du er villig til å lære. USB-til-USB-konverteren har TMK forhåndsinstallert, men du kan også flashe QMK inn i den.
Bør jeg bruke et QMK-tastatur?
QMK er ekstremt nyttig for mange typer produktivitets- eller livskvalitetsscenarier. Hvis du hater visse tastatursnarveier som får deg til å forvrenge fingrene på rare og ikke-ergonomiske måter, vil QMK i betydelig grad bidra til å gjøre tastaturbruken mer komfortabel.
Bruk et QMK-tastatur for å øke produktiviteten
Du kan tilordne tastetrykkkombinasjoner som Ctrl+Shift+; for Google Sheets i ett eller to tastetrykk. Du kan også tildele tallene under et lag, slik at du ikke trenger et fysisk talltastatur.
Det er også mulig å legge til lag hvis du vil legge til forskjellige funksjoner for forskjellige programmer, som å tilordne forskjellige snarveier for Photoshop mens du bruker de samme tastene under et eget lag for å gjøre andre funksjoner for videoredigeringsprogrammer eller regneark programmer. Makroputer kan være dyre og ta opp plass, men QMK kan stappe alle disse makrofunksjonene i flere lag.
Likevel foretrekker noen brukere en separat fysisk makropute fremfor et enkelt tastatur. Hvis du er en av dem, sjekk ut hvordan du kan lage en DIY QMK makro pad av din egen. Du kan til og med legge til egendefinerte forklaringer for den spesifikke funksjonen du tilordner knappene.
Bruk et QMK-tastatur for å forbedre livskvaliteten din
Med nok teknisk kunnskap eller QMK-fellesskapets hjelp, kan du lage et QMK-tastatur for å kontrollere smarthjemmet ditt. Ved å tilordne egendefinerte kommandoer til spesifikke taster, kan du få kontroll over alle smartenhetene i huset med ett enkelt tastetrykk.
Det er også mulig å åpne programmer uten å bruke musen og tilordne kommandoer som Power eller Sleep, slik at du ikke trenger å klikke på Start-menyen eller nå strømknappen for å slå av PC-en. Du kan til og med tilordne musefunksjoner til QMK-tastaturet for å flytte musen, bruke knappene eller til og med rulle hjulet rett på tastaturet.
QMK-tastaturer er fremtidens standard
Tastaturet er en ydmyk enhet, men det er så mange jobber som krever bruk. Mens mange tar tastaturet for gitt, kan du femdoble produktiviteten hvis du kan bøye det etter din vilje.
Det beste av alt er at QMK er gratis og stadig forbedres på grunn av den sterke støtten fra samfunnet, så det er liten tvil om at flere merker vil ønske å ta det i bruk. Dessuten er det én ting mindre merker trenger å bekymre seg for. De kan hoppe over å programmere en tilpasset app for tastaturene sine og bare slå på en QMK-fastvare for brukervennlighet.